Tenant Insurance, more commonly known as renters insurance, is an vital but frequently neglected type of coverage. Many people don't realize when you rent a living space, your property owner's insurance only covers the physical structure, not your possessions.

This type of insurance gives additional coverage for your individual possessions, and in some cases, even extra living costs if your living quarters is inhabitable because of issues caused by an unfortunate incident. The benefits of renters' insurance are vast. Firstly, renters insurance in Columbia SC it covers the items you own. Everything from your wardrobe and furniture to tech gadgets and kitchen equipment can be covered under this insurance. Secondly, it can provide liability coverage. This means if an individual suffers a mishap in your home, you are secured from legal costs. Thirdly, it could also cover additional living expenses if you need to relocate temporarily due to a specified incident.

There are multiple factors that consistently impact the cost of your insurance. These include your location, the worth of your possessions, your chosen coverage type, and potentially your credit report. Compared to the prospective losses you could face, the price is small.
